拥有MySql标签的文章
MySql

MySQL索引和优化查询

来自:http://blog.chinaunix.net/uid-29532375-id-4144615.html索引和优化查询恰当的索引可以加快查询速度,可以分为四种类型:主键、唯一索引、全文索引、普通索引。主键:唯一且没有null值。createtablepk_test(f1intnotnull,primarykey(f1));altertablecustomermodifyidintnotnull,addprimarykey(id);普通索引:允许重

系统 2019-08-12 01:51:52 1938

MySql

.NET 使用 MySql.Data.dll 动态库操作MySql的帮

.NET使用MySql.Data.dll动态库操作MySql的帮助类--MySqlHelper參考演示样例代码,例如以下所看到的://////MySql数据库操作类///publicclassMySqlHelper{//////MysqlConnection///privatestaticMySql.Data.MySqlClient.MySqlConnectionMysqlConn

系统 2019-08-12 01:32:08 1931

MySql

MySQL日期时间函数大全 转

MySQL日期时间函数大全DAYOFWEEK(date)返回日期date是星期几(1=星期天,2=星期一,……7=星期六,ODBC标准)mysql>selectDAYOFWEEK('1998-02-03');->3WEEKDAY(date)返回日期date是星期几(0=星期一,1=星期二,……6=星期天)。mysql>selectWEEKDAY('1997-10-0422:23:00');->5mysql>selectWEEKDAY('1997-11-05

系统 2019-08-12 01:55:21 1928

MySql

Qt 4下连接MySQL数据库

前天刚装了个Qt4forwindows,发现安装的时候MySQL等数据库插件都没有安装,像QtX11版一样,都需要自己安装这些插件。在Qt的安装目录C:\Qt4.1.2\下,有个src目录,进入plugins\sqldrivers\mysql,可以看到两个文件,main.cpp和mysql.pro,很显然要用qmake来完成编译、生成目标。编译前,首先保证依赖的MySQL头文件和库文件正确。首先MySQL安装目录下的include中的所有文件拷到qmake

系统 2019-08-29 22:22:09 1921

MySql

mysql基础:登录退出,修改用户密码,添加删除

今天刚开始学习mysql,最先接触用户管理,给大家分享下注:mysql中命令的大小写都可以的==========登录退出相关===================root@jack-desktop:~#mysql-uroot-pzengdc123//-u和root之间空格可有可无,-p和密码之间不能有空格root@jack-desktop:~#mysql-uroot-pzengdc123root@jack-desktop:~#mysql-uroot-pEn

系统 2019-08-12 01:53:57 1918

MySql

MySql主从复制(Master-Slave)

参考此篇成功完成配置MySql主从复制(Master-Slave)-曹振华-博客园MySql主从复制(Master-Slave)MySql主从复制(Master-Slave)先简单的说一下MySql复制的过程,但是实际的每个步骤比这要复杂。1.主(master)服务器把数据更改的记录或者事件记录到二进制日志里。2.从(slave)服务器把主服务器的二进制日志复制到自己的中继日志里。3.从(slave)服务器根据中继日志的内容应用到自己的数据上。假设我们的主

系统 2019-08-12 01:32:40 1915

MySql

mysql下面的INSTALL-BINARY的内容,所有的mysql

2.2InstallingMySQLonUnix/LinuxUsingGenericBinariesOracleprovidesasetofbinarydistributionsofMySQL.Theseincludebinarydistributionsintheformofcompressedtarfiles(fileswitha.tar.gzextension)foranumberofplatforms,aswellasbinariesinplatf

系统 2019-08-12 09:27:31 1900

MySql

使用MySQL命令行修改密码

mysql安装后默认密码是空的。格式:mysqladmin-u用户名-p旧密码password新密码1、给root加个密码ab12。首先在DOS下进入目录mysql\bin(自己安装的mysql文件夹得里面的bin目录),然后键入以下命令mysqladmin-urootpasswordab12注:因为开始时root没有密码,所以-p旧密码一项就可以省略了。2、再将root的密码改为djg345。mysqladmin-uroot-pab12passwordd

系统 2019-08-12 01:53:25 1896

MySql

使用Amoeba 实现MySQL DB 读写分离

Amoeba(变形虫)项目是一个开源框架,于2008年开始发布一款AmoebaforMysql软件;这个软件致力于MySQL的分布式数据库前端代理层,它主要在应用层访问MySQL的时候充当SQL路由功能,专注于分布式数据库代理层(DatabaseProxy)开发;位于Client、DBServer(s)之间,对客户端透明;===================================================================1

系统 2019-08-12 01:32:20 1890

MySql

mysql-触发器

触发器通常在操作某条数据时需要进行一些关联操作是使用。查看已创建触发器:SHOWTRIGGERS;删除名为xxxx的触发器:droptriggerxxxx;创建触发器语法:DELIMITER$$CREATE/*[DEFINER={user|CURRENT_USER}]*/TRIGGER`xxx`.`t_t3`BEFORE/AFTERINSERT/UPDATE/DELETEON`xxx`.``FOREACHROWBEGINEND$$DE

系统 2019-08-12 01:54:39 1889

MySql

MySQL培训 MySQL咨询 MySQL高可用及构架服务 -

MySQL培训MySQL咨询MySQL高可用及构架服务-MySQL实验室MySQL实验室简介MySQL实验室成立于2007年,专注于MySQL及其相关系统的研发、培训和服务(InnoDB、同步/复制、Cluster集群等),提供各种海量高可用系统构架及解决方案(切分、负载均衡、高可用性、服务监测、优化、备份恢复等),拥有丰富的大型项目规划和实施经验(30K+QPS,TB级数据量)。QQ群:13387812(非诚勿扰)(入群申请:http://goo.gl/

系统 2019-08-12 01:33:23 1887

MySql

mysql树查询,sql递归函数

mysql树查询,sql递归函数selectcateIDfromgoodscategorywhereFIND_IN_SET(cateID,getGoodsChildLst('43242'))CREATEFUNCTION`getGoodsChildLst`(rootIdINT)RETURNSvarchar(1000)BEGINDECLAREsTempVARCHAR(1000);DECLAREsTempChdVARCHAR(1000);SETsTemp='$'

系统 2019-08-12 01:55:31 1883

MySql

mysqldump备份数据库的操作大全

常见选项:--all-databases,-A:备份所有数据库--databases,-B:用于备份多个数据库,如果没有该选项,mysqldump把第一个名字参数作为数据库名,后面的作为表名。使用该选项,mysqldum把每个名字都当作为数据库名。--force,-f:即使发现sql错误,仍然继续备份--host=host_name,-hhost_name:备份主机名,默认为localhost--no-data,-d:只导出表结构--password[=p

系统 2019-08-12 01:54:10 1882

MySql

1.8万人签署在线请愿书敦促欧盟保护MySQL

据报道,有1.8万人签署了在线请愿书,敦促欧盟坚持捍卫Sun微系统公司拥有的MySQL开源软件数据库。这个请愿书是MySQL制作者和创始人Michael'Monty'Widenius建立的。他已经把最初的1.4万人的签名发给了欧盟。这个活动的组织者称,有5000多个签名是来自于个体经营的开发人员,3000多个签名来自于各种规模的使用MySQL的机构和公司的员工。这个请愿书说,我(在下面签了名的)专业性地使用MySQL并且认为如果甲骨文收购了Sun的MySQ

系统 2019-08-12 01:33:39 1873

MySql

mysql xtrabackup增量备份

mysql增量备份策略周一全备,其他增量备份,根据业务需要,设定保留日期,如保留一月。增量备份步骤;1创建全备2根据全备目录,创建增量备份3第二次增量备份根据第一次增量备份目录,依次类推还原步骤1关闭实例2应用日志,如有增量,先恢复全备,然后再逐个恢复增量日志3copy数据到目录4修改数据文件权限,chown、chmod5启动mysqlxtrabackup增量备份

系统 2019-08-12 01:53:48 1871